We show that certain classes of apparently unprotected operators in N = 4 SYM4 do not receive quantum corrections as a consequence of a partial non-renormalization theorem for the 4-point function of chiral primary operators. We develop techniques yielding the asymptotic expansion of the 4-point function of CPOs up to order O(lambda(2)) and we perform a detailed OPE analysis, Our results reveal the existence of new non-renormalized operators of approximate dimension 6.
